  • Title

    Combined discharge control of the hydropower plants on the Austrian Danube

  • Abstract
    Very intensive research on computer aided flow control has been conducted. Usually the know-how on flow control is kept in operating manuals. This new developed computer model on a reservoir cascade of several hydropower plants on the Austrian Danube showed that only a small part of water can be retained. Analysing several optimization concepts and a combined control the computer simulation clearly showed an actual buffer limit.
